logo

AI智能语音解码:从声波到语义的全链路解析

作者:问题终结者2025.09.23 12:54浏览量:1

简介:本文深度解析AI智能语音识别技术原理,从声学特征提取到语义理解的全流程拆解,结合工程实践案例揭示技术实现细节,为开发者提供可落地的技术方案参考。

一、声学信号预处理:从原始声波到特征向量

AI智能语音识别的起点是麦克风采集的模拟声波信号,需经过四步数字化处理:

  1. 抗混叠滤波:通过低通滤波器消除44.1kHz采样率以上的高频噪声,防止频谱混叠。典型实现采用八阶巴特沃斯滤波器,截止频率设为20kHz。
  2. 预加重处理:应用一阶高通滤波器(H(z)=1-0.95z⁻¹)提升高频分量,补偿语音信号受口鼻辐射影响的6dB/octave衰减。
  3. 分帧加窗:将连续信号分割为25ms帧(16kHz采样率对应400个采样点),使用汉明窗(w[n]=0.54-0.46cos(2πn/N))减少频谱泄漏。
  4. 端点检测(VAD):基于短时能量(E=Σx²[n])和过零率(ZCR=0.5Σ|sign(x[n])-sign(x[n-1])|)的双门限算法,准确率可达92%以上。

工程实践建议:在嵌入式设备中,可采用WebRTC的VAD模块,其通过噪声能量估计和语音概率计算实现低功耗检测。

二、声学特征提取:构建语音的数字指纹

特征提取阶段将时域信号转换为频域特征向量,主流方案包括:

  1. MFCC(梅尔频率倒谱系数)

    • 通过26个梅尔滤波器组模拟人耳听觉特性
    • 取对数能量后进行DCT变换得到13维系数
    • 结合一阶、二阶差分形成39维特征向量
      1. import librosa
      2. def extract_mfcc(audio_path):
      3. y, sr = librosa.load(audio_path, sr=16000)
      4. mfcc = librosa.feature.mfcc(y=y, sr=sr, n_mfcc=13)
      5. delta = librosa.feature.delta(mfcc)
      6. delta2 = librosa.feature.delta(mfcc, order=2)
      7. return np.vstack([mfcc, delta, delta2])
  2. FBANK(滤波器组特征)

    • 保留40个对数梅尔滤波器能量
    • 相比MFCC保留更多频谱细节
    • 计算量减少30%适合实时系统
  3. PLP(感知线性预测)

    • 引入等响度曲线预加重
    • 采用立方根压缩替代对数运算
    • 在噪声环境下鲁棒性提升15%

三、声学模型:深度神经网络的语音解码

现代声学模型采用混合架构,典型流程如下:

  1. 前端处理层

    • CNN模块提取局部频谱特征(3×3卷积核,stride=2)
    • BiLSTM层建模时序依赖(256单元双向结构)
    • 注意力机制聚焦关键帧(多头注意力,head=8)
  2. 声学建模层

    • CTC损失函数处理帧级对齐(公式:P(y|x)=Σπ∈B⁻¹(y)P(π|x))
    • 联合训练提升效果(声学模型+语言模型联合优化)
    • 模型压缩技术(8bit量化使模型体积减少75%)
  3. 后处理模块

    • WFST解码图构建(包含HMM状态、词表、语法约束)
    • 置信度评分机制(对数似然比阈值设为-3.5)
    • 热点词修正(基于n-gram统计的替换规则)

工程优化案例:某智能音箱项目通过知识蒸馏技术,将教师模型(ResNet-Transformer)的知识迁移到学生模型(MobileNetV3),在保持98%准确率的同时,推理速度提升3倍。

四、语言模型:语义理解的语法引擎

语言模型为声学模型提供上下文约束,核心实现包括:

  1. 统计语言模型

    • n-gram模型(3-gram为主,平滑采用Kneser-Ney算法)
    • 决策树融合领域知识(如”打开空调”与设备状态的关联)
  2. 神经语言模型

    • Transformer架构(6层编码器,d_model=512)
    • 位置编码改进(相对位置编码提升长文本处理能力)
    • 知识图谱融合(实体链接准确率达91%)
  3. 领域适配技术

    • 文本插值(通用LM与领域LM权重比3:7)
    • 上下文重打分(基于BERT的语义相似度计算)
    • 对话状态跟踪(DST模型维护槽位填充状态)

五、端到端建模:语音识别的范式革新

最新研究趋势指向端到端方案,典型架构包括:

  1. RNN-T模型

    • 预测网络(LSTM)输出标签概率
    • 联合网络融合声学与语言信息
    • 训练效率比CTC提升40%
  2. Conformer架构

    • 卷积增强Transformer(深度可分离卷积+自注意力)
    • 相对位置编码(旋转位置嵌入)
    • 在LibriSpeech数据集上WER达2.1%
  3. 多模态融合

    • 唇语特征融合(视觉模态权重设为0.3)
    • 手势识别辅助(特定场景下准确率提升18%)
    • 情感状态分析(6种情绪分类F1值0.82)

六、工程实践:从实验室到产品的跨越

部署阶段需解决三大挑战:

  1. 实时性优化

    • 流式处理(chunk size=320ms,重叠160ms)
    • 模型剪枝(通道剪枝率40%)
    • 硬件加速(NVIDIA TensorRT推理延迟<50ms)
  2. 鲁棒性提升

    • 数据增强(Speed Perturbation±10%)
    • 噪声抑制(RNNoise算法SNR提升12dB)
    • 口音适配(方言数据微调,CER下降23%)
  3. 个性化定制

    • 用户声纹建模(i-vector提取,EER=3.2%)
    • 联系人词表注入(动态更新解码图)
    • 上下文记忆(短期历史缓存长度设为5)

七、未来展望:多模态交互的演进方向

技术发展呈现三大趋势:

  1. 超低功耗方案

    • 模拟特征提取(节省90%数字电路功耗)
    • 脉冲神经网络(SNN)实现事件驱动计算
  2. 情境感知交互

    • 环境声学分析(通过混响时间判断空间类型)
    • 多设备协同(空间音频定位精度达0.5米)
  3. 情感化交互

    • 微表情识别(AU单元检测准确率89%)
    • 语调情感分析(基频轮廓建模)
    • 主动对话管理(强化学习驱动)

结语:AI智能语音识别已形成从声学处理到语义理解的完整技术栈,开发者需根据应用场景选择合适的技术方案。在嵌入式设备中推荐采用MFCC+TDNN的轻量级方案,云端服务可部署Conformer端到端模型。未来随着多模态融合和情境感知技术的发展,语音交互将向更自然、更智能的方向演进。

相关文章推荐

发表评论